| Monday, 4 November, 2002, 08:39 GMT Jam Master Jay: Your tributes ![]() Jam Master Jay, a member of the pioneering US rap group Run-DMC, has been shot dead at a recording studio in New York. Police said that the 37-year-old disc jockey had been shot in the head and that the attacker was still at large. Run-DMC are widely credited with bringing hip-hop music to a mainstream audience in the 1980s. Their smash-hit collaboration with Aerosmith, Walk This Way, helped them become the first rap act to enter the US top 10, and the first to have a video screened on the music channel, MTV. They were also the first hip-hop group with a Rolling Stone Magazine cover and the trio's 1985 release, Raising Hell, became the first rap album to go platinum. Send your tributes to Jam Master Jay.
